Job Summary
Facilitating courses in data analytics and GIS, the part-time adjunct Data Analytics and GIS Instructor will teach research design, statistical analysis, and the use of GIS software for crime mapping in a remote environment.
Key responsibilities
- Instruct students on GIS software for crime mapping and spatiotemporal analysis
- Facilitate hands-on practice with statistical and visualization software
- Evaluate student understanding of AI-supported analytic outputs and ethical considerations
Required qualifications
- Doctorate or Master's degree with at least 18 graduate semester hours in Data Science, Statistics, Geography/GIS, or Intelligence Analysis
- 3-5 years of experience as a Crime Analyst, Intelligence Analyst, or Data Scientist
- Proficiency in ArcGIS/QGIS and social network analysis tools
- Advanced skills in statistical software such as SPSS, R, or Excel
- Demonstrated knowledge of online educational delivery tools and teaching experience
